AI Summary

This bill amends Section 70F of Chapter 111 of the General Laws to update the requirements for HIV antibody or antigen testing. The key provisions include: requiring facilities, physicians, or healthcare providers to notify individuals prior to conducting an HIV test and provide an explanation of the test and its meaning; allowing general medical consent to be sufficient for HIV testing; prohibiting employers from requiring HIV tests as a condition of employment; and specifying the consent requirements for disclosing test results. The bill also clarifies that reporting requirements to the Department of Public Health are not a violation of the law, and that the law does not apply to testing for organ donation purposes.
